John R. Benitez
Benitez Legal(tm)John R. Benitez, Esq., represents corporate and entrepreneurial clients in varied facets of business law, commercial real estate transactions, international law, litigation and negotiations. He provides informed counsel in matters of business planning, contracts, recapitalizations, corporate finance, partnership agreements, and complex commercial litigation, including alternative dispute resolution. He also advises clients in Section 1031 tax-deferred exchanges and financing arrangements. In the realm of sports and entertainment law, John negotiates contracts on behalf of athletes and owners. John assists clients in defining goals, and then works diligently with them to design and implement negotiations to accomplish those goals. An entrepreneur in his own right, John created and implemented the Integrated Metric, a methodology that focuses on providing legal services from the perspective of return on investment. John's career also has encompassed significant public service. He worked as a professional staff member in both the United States House of Representatives and the Senate. Prior to commencing his legal career, John served as Director of Government Affairs and Manager of Uranium Sales for Rocky Mountain Energy Company and as State Government Affairs Coordinator for Babcock and Wilcox, with oversight responsibility for 23 states. He also has served as counsel to the Colorado Baseball Commission and as a board member and president of the Colorado Sports Hall of Fame. John also is a professional speaker specializing in negotiation methodologies, strategies, and tactics.
